728x90
반응형
SMALL
처리량 (Throughput)
- 의미: 단위 시간당 완료한 작업(요청) 개수.
- 단위: req/s, TPS, jobs/min 등.
- 해석: 숫자가 클수록 더 많은 일을 처리.
- 공식 예:
처리량 = 완료한 요청 수 ÷ 걸린 시간
응답시간 (Response Time, Latency)
- 의미: 개별 요청이 시스템에 도착한 순간부터 첫 응답까지 걸린 시간.
- 단위: ms, s.
- 해석: 작을수록 좋음. 보통 평균/중앙값/상위 p95·p99로 봄.
- 포함 요소: 네트워크 왕복, 큐 대기, 실제 처리시간(서비스/DB), 직렬화 등.
경과시간 (Turnaround Time)
- 의미: 작업이 제출된 시점부터 완전히 끝날 때(결과/산출물 수령)까지의 총 소요 시간.
배치 작업·오프라인 처리에서 자주 사용. - 단위: ms, s, min, h (작업 성격 따라 다름).
- 응답시간과 차이: 응답시간은 “요청→응답”의 대화형 단발성에 초점, 경과시간은 전체 처리 파이프라인(대기, 스케줄링, 재시도, 후처리 포함)의 총합.
728x90
반응형
LIST